"выбрать" в ракетке - PullRequest
       2

"выбрать" в ракетке

1 голос
/ 09 февраля 2011

Я хочу написать однопоточный веб-сервер цикла обработки событий для каждого запроса в Racket.Я вижу, что в unix есть метод select, который я могу вызвать. Есть ли что-то похожее в Racket API, которое я могу вызвать?или я должен написать свой собственный метод выбора, который заключается в опросе готовых FDS?Заранее спасибо!

1 Ответ

4 голосов
/ 09 февраля 2011

Извините, если я неправильно понял ваш вопрос, но похоже, что вы, вероятно, захотите использовать tcp-listen на определенных портах;Успех здесь создаст входные порты.Для синхронизации на нескольких открытых входных портах проверьте «синхронизируемые события»;вы можете использовать 'sync' для целой группы открытых портов одновременно.

Я был бы упущен, если бы не смог добавить, что в Racket есть полный веб-сервер;Я предполагаю, что у вас есть свои собственные причины желать повторно реализовать это.

...